Bangladesh tour of New Zealand 2021: Ross Taylor has passed his fitness test and is all set to replace Will Young in the playing XI of the 3rd ODI at Basin Reserve in Wellington.
New Zealand’s highest run-scorer in ODIs, Ross Taylor, is all set to make a comeback in the third and final ODI against Bangladesh at Basin Reserve in Wellington. Taylor’s hamstring injury was a setback to the team but the hosts stood strong in the veteran batsman’s absence. Ross Taylor’s return is crucial for New Zealand as every win matters as the points will be accountable in the World Cup Super League. "It is nice to have wrapped up the series, but there are World Cup points on offer. There's no dead rubber, it has a bit of context. As we have seen throughout the whole summer, teams coming out of quarantine have taken a couple of games to get ready.
